Satya Niketan Collapse: Two Accused Sent to Judicial Custody

Satya Niketan Collapse: Two Accused Sent to Judicial Custody
Satya Niketan building collapse: Two accused remanded to 12 days of judicial custody · thestatesman.com

A building used as a boys’ hostel collapsed in Satya Niketan, Delhi.

The collapse happened while repair work was underway.

At least seven people died, and some others were hurt.

Police arrested several people connected with the property.

Two more accused, Sudhanshu and Shubham Tyagi, were taken to court.

The court sent them to judicial custody for 12 days.

Earlier, Hariram and Urmila Gupta were sent to custody for 14 days.

Their son Mahesh Gupta was given two days of police custody.
